Lighting is often overlooked when updating a room until homeowners realize the benefits.

Laundry can be tougher to do when poor lighting makes sorting things and finding clothes and dropped items. A little lighting update not only helps with the immediate needs, it also helps with resale time and value. If you are ever ready to sell your home a great first impression can come from a little lighting update in any room. Your laundry / utility room lighting and space can make the great and lasting impression.

When it comes to the little things like the paint color of the flooring and walls light colors can help find the items which are dropped in the laundry room.

Lighting in low ceiling areas is very important as an added standing lamp not only takes up space in a usually cramped room but it also means one less outlet.  We have time tested solutions for low ceilings and other unique spaces.  We bring solutions for both new and older homes with our experience.  Our Crofton electricians can help with those rooms lacking in outlets. You may also find that proper electrical circuits means no more having to remember which outlet will work for high current drawing equipment like a space heater.
